KMS_VL_ALL_AIO.cmd is a widely utilized, open-source batch script designed to activate volume license editions of Microsoft Windows and Office by emulating a local Key Management Service (KMS) server. Developed primarily by community members on MDL (MyDigitalLife), it is recognized for its "smart" approach, which avoids overriding permanent retail licenses and operates without permanent system modifications.
It remains functional as of 2026, functioning as a "24/7" activator that handles auto-renewal for licenses. Key Features & Functionality
AIO (All-In-One): Activates both Windows (10/11) and Office (2010–2021/365) in one script.
Local Emulation: Creates a virtual KMS server on the local machine (SppExtComObjHook.dll method) to fool the licensing module into thinking it is connected to a corporate server.
Smart Activation: It is designed not to override existing permanent activations (like Retail or MAK keys), targeting only non-activated products.
Auto-Renewal: Optional automatic renewal setup allows for 24/7 activation, reacting to hardware changes or Office updates.
No File Replacement: Unlike older, malicious activators, it does not replace system files, instead using API hooking. Performance & User Experience
Ease of Use: The CMD interface is straightforward. Running Activate.cmd as administrator typically activates the system instantly.
Reliability: It is highly stable and effective for activating supported Volume (VL) editions.
Office C2R Support: Includes tools to convert Click-to-Run (C2R) Retail Office installations to Volume License, enabling activation. Security & Safety Analysis
False Positives: Antivirus programs (including Windows Defender) frequently flag this tool as malware (e.g., HackTool.MSActivator or similar RiskWare detections). This is because it mimics the behavior of software cracking by modifying licensing components.
Trustworthiness: While it is open-source and widely trusted within the piracy/Reddit community, it still requires running a script with elevated administrator rights, which is inherently a risk.
Malware Risk: As long as the file is obtained from the original repository (e.g., recognized GitHub mirrors), it is generally considered safe from bundled malware. How to Use (Best Practices)
Exclude in AV: Before running, add the KMS_VL_ALL folder or the SppExtComObjHook.dll file to your antivirus exclusions.
Run as Admin: Right-click the .cmd file and select "Run as administrator."
Select Options: Choose [1] for one-time activation or [2] for automatic renewal.
Wait: The script will automatically handle the process and provide a confirmation of successful activation. Limitations activator kms-vl-all-aio.cmd
KMS Limit: KMS activation lasts for 180 days, though the script handles the renewal automatically, so it usually appears "permanently" activated.
Unsupported Versions: Does not work for Windows 10/11 Home editions (must be Pro or Enterprise) or OEM-activated retail products unless converted.
Legal Risks: The use of KMS activators is unauthorized by Microsoft and constitutes illegal software use, violating Terms of Service. If you'd like, I can: Show you where to download the official, clean script
Explain the difference between this and MAS (Microsoft Activation Scripts)
List the specific commands to check if your Office is properly activated Let me know how you'd like to proceed! Office 2019 KMS_VL_ALL activation no longer working?
The batch script KMS_VL_ALL_AIO.cmd is a specialized tool designed to automate the activation of Microsoft Windows and Office products by emulating a Key Management Service (KMS).
While the term "paper" often refers to academic research, the following overview serves as a technical white paper on its function, legality, and safety risks based on documentation found on platforms like Scribd and GitHub. Technical Overview
The script is a "Smart Activation Script" that handles licensing for volume-licensed editions of Microsoft software.
Mechanism: It operates by creating a local KMS server emulator on the host machine. Standard Windows and Office installations are designed to check in with a central server periodically for license validation. This script tricks the software into "calling home" to its own internal emulator, which then confirms the license as valid.
Auto-Renewal: Once installed, the script typically sets up a background task to renew the 180-day KMS activation period automatically, providing a permanent-like activation state.
Version Compatibility: It is an "All-In-One" (AIO) solution, meaning it supports multiple versions of Windows (including 10 and 11) and Office (2013 through 2021) within a single file. Legal and Ethical Status
KMS Activation Process: The script likely automates the process of setting up a KMS host or connecting to an existing one. This involves setting the KMS key, which is a specific type of product key used for volume licensing.
Activation Commands: The script might include commands to activate Windows and other Microsoft products. This could involve changing the product key to a KMS key and then activating the product by contacting a KMS host.
Batch Script: Being a .cmd file, it's a batch script designed for Windows Command Prompt. When run, it executes a series of commands in sequence to perform the activation.
Key Management Service (KMS) is a method used by Microsoft for activating its products. Unlike the Multiple Activation Key (MAK) method, which requires each installation to be activated individually using a unique product key, KMS allows organizations to activate multiple installations of a product using a single key. This method is particularly useful for businesses and educational institutions that need to activate a large number of installations.
Real KMS activations last 180 days (the "activation validity interval"). Corporate computers automatically renew every 7 days. The script recreates this behavior. It schedules a recurring task (e.g., every 7 days or at each logon) to re-run the activation commands, ensuring the license never expires indefinitely. KMS_VL_ALL_AIO
Title Ideas:
Blog Post Structure:
kms-vl-all-aio.cmd command and its functionalities.kms-vl-all-aio.cmd for activating Microsoft products and encourage readers to try it out.For the most accurate, detailed, and secure guidance on activating Microsoft products via KMS or any other method, I recommend visiting the official Microsoft documentation or contacting Microsoft support directly. This will ensure you're following best practices and legal guidelines.
KMS-VL-ALL-AIO.cmd is an open-source batch script used to automate the activation of volume-licensed Microsoft Windows and Office products. Unlike "KMS Pico," this script is generally preferred by tech communities because it is transparent (you can read the code) and does not bundle malware. What is KMS-VL-ALL-AIO? It stands for Key Management Service - Volume License - All - All In One
. It works by emulating a local KMS server on your machine. This "fools" Windows or Office into thinking it has reached out to a legitimate corporate server to verify its license. How to Use the Script Download the Source
: It is highly recommended to only download this script from reputable open-source repositories like to ensure the code hasn't been tampered with. Disable Antivirus : Most antivirus programs, including Windows Defender
, will flag KMS scripts as "HackTool" or "AutoKMS." You may need to temporarily disable real-time protection or add an exception for the folder where the script is located. Run as Administrator : Right-click KMS-VL-ALL-AIO.cmd and select Run as Administrator Select Your Option : A command window will open with several numbered choices: [1] Install KMS Activation
: This sets up the renewal task so your software stays activated indefinitely. [2] Check Activation Status
: Displays the current license state of your Windows and Office. [3] Uninstall
: Removes the KMS emulation and returns the system to an unactivated state. Wait for Completion
: The script will run through several commands. Once you see "Activation Successful," you can close the window. Key Features AIO (All-In-One)
: It detects and activates both Windows (Vista through Windows 11) and Office (2010 through 2021/365). Auto-Renewal
: It typically creates a "Schedule Task" that runs every few weeks to renew the 180-day KMS limit automatically. Portability
: It does not "install" software in the traditional sense; it only applies registry changes and scripts. Important Risks & Considerations Legal Status
: Using activators to bypass official licensing is a violation of Microsoft’s Terms of Service
: While the script itself is often safe, many third-party sites host "fake" versions bundled with trojans. Always inspect the file by right-clicking and selecting to see the raw code. System Stability KMS Activation Process : The script likely automates
: Improperly modified scripts can sometimes break the Windows Update service or prevent you from entering a legitimate retail key later. verify your activation status
through the official Windows settings menu to see if it worked?
The script KMS-VL-ALL-AIO.cmd is a batch script designed to automate the activation of Microsoft Windows and Office products using Key Management Service (KMS). It is a community-developed tool often used for volume license editions. Standard Usage Guide
Most versions of this script operate with a simple command-line interface. While specific steps can vary by version, the general process includes:
Extract the Files: Download the script (typically as a .zip or .7z file) and extract it to a dedicated folder.
Run as Administrator: Right-click the KMS-VL-ALL-AIO.cmd file and select Run as Administrator. This elevated privilege is required to modify system activation files.
Choose an Option: A command window will appear with a numbered menu. Common options include: Activate: Performs a one-time activation.
Install Activation Auto-Renewal: Sets up a scheduled task to renew the 180-day KMS lease automatically.
Check Activation Status: Verifies if your software is currently activated.
Completion: Once the process finishes, the script will display a success or failure message. Important Considerations
Security Risks: Because these scripts are third-party tools, ensure you source them from reputable repositories (like GitHub) to avoid malware. Antivirus programs like Windows Defender often flag these files as "HackTool:Win32/Keygen" or similar threats.
Volume Licensing: KMS is officially intended for business or educational environments where a KMS host computer manages multiple client activations.
Official Support: If you encounter issues with genuine software activation, Microsoft recommends using their official support channels or contacting Customer Service.
Using KMS Manually to Activate Software - Cornell University
When you run activator kms-vl-all-aio.cmd as Administrator, a series of automated actions occur. Here is the standard sequence: